The Association of Eye Banks of Asia (AEBA) is formed under the auspices of the Asia Cornea Society in January 2009 as a supranational networking organsiation to bring eye banks in the region together to provide for :
Co-operative efforts to enhance, regularize and unify eye banking standards and tissue procurement guidelines
Promote advocacy and educational support for eye donation programs specific to Asian cultures and religions
Assistance in further development of current eye banks in Asia, and establishment of new eye banks where they are most needed
Establishment of Centre of Excellence for eye banking education and training
Specific AEBA Objectives includes :
Establishment of an educational and networking AEBA website within the current Asia Cornea Society website
Formulation of Asian standards and guidelines in eye banking, accreditation and certification of member eye banks
Donor exchange initiatives to cope with elective and emergency demands in cornea tissues between Asian nations
Formal affiliations of eye banks throughout Asia and affiliations with other international organizations
Establishment of eye banking and cornea transplantation research programs within member Asian eye countries
